Transaction 341269dfcdbd24a99110ae20092ee88cd5f9131605c2a6210e3680030bce55a2
1 Input
1 Outputs
- 341269dfcdbd24a99110ae20092ee88cd5f9131605c2a6210e3680030bce55a2:0
value 1946169
address 3L7YBEUb1V7G6kn9yRe6HkypNtFHYmkdm4